I've just started work at an IT company in Brissy. There are several of the big names have a big presence, Oracle, IBM, Mincom HQ alongside some of the big financials which have their own IT resource. Depends what you do, coding/PM/helpdesk. Not sure about the GC - not as much as Brissy I suspect.
